TURKEY MUST FACE GHOSTS OF THE PAST: US AMBASSADOR TO TURKEY ON GENOCIDE BILL

epress.am
01.27.2012

Turkey must deal with the ghosts of the past if it wants to become
one of the world’s top 10 economies by 2023, Washington’s envoy to
Ankara said following controversy over a French bill to criminalize
denial of genocides, including the Armenian Genocide.

“Every great country has brilliant moments of which we are proud in
our pasts and moments of pain,” Francis Ricciardone, the US ambassador
to Turkey, told a group of Ankara bureau chiefs late on Jan. 25. “We
think that historians need to grapple with this in an open and honest
way so that you can come to a full and frank acknowledgement of what
happened. We believe that you are beginning to do that.”

“We like to see our friends get along and we hope that you will
overcome this dispute,” Ricciardone said without commenting on the
nature of the French legislation. Instead, he reiterated Washington’s
objective of launching a new dialogue process between Turks and
Armenians.

“There needs to be a conversation. You need to get the historians
together on both sides. I’ve been glad to see since I’ve come back
to Turkey this past year that there is much more public conversation
and debate. It’s no longer a closed box,” he said, the Hurriyet Daily
News reported.

“Turks have greater confidence now to look into the past and to
a painful chapter and decide what it means. There is more contact
between Turks and Armenians to wrestle with this terrible period of
time. So we support that and we hope you will arrive at it,” he said.

THOMAS HAMMARBERG NOT ACTIVELY ENGAGED IN SOLVING PROBLEMS OF ARMENIANS IN GEORGIA

news.am
January 27, 2012 | 13:43

Office of the Council of Europe’s Commissioner for Human Rights has
not been very active on finding solution to the problems of Armenians
in Georgia, Thomas Hammarberg said on Thursday answering delegates’
questions in the PACE.

French delegate Francois Rochebloine stressed that he had asked
Commissioner to shed more light on the situation of Armenian minorities
in Georgia, as many human rights violations had taken place in
Georgia. However, Hammarberg’s annual report had no reference to
this problem.

In his turn, Thomas Hammarberg, who was presenting his annual activity
report 2011, confessed to not being active on the problem.

“I have communicated with the High Commissioner on National Minorities
in The Hague within the OECD context.

He has been active on this issue, kept me informed about the steps that
have been taken, and I have given him my support. I have mentioned
it in some discussions with authorities in Tbilisi, but I agree that
we could have done more on this issue,” he said.

L’Economie Armenienne Evaluee ” Moderement Libre ”
Stephane

armenews.com
vendredi 27 janvier 2012

L’Armenie est situee au 39ème rang des economies les plus libres selon
une enquete publiee par deux etablissements conservateurs americains.

Le Wall Street Journal et la Fondation Heritage ont evalue 179 pays
sur quatre critères de liberte economique, dont l’autorite de la loi,
la taille du gouvernement et l’ouverture du marche.

Avec un score cumulatif de 68,8, l’Armenie a ete placee dans une
categorie de nations avec une economie ” moderement libre “. Elle est
classes 19ème parmi 43 pays en Europe, avant la France et la Norvège.

De toutes les autres anciennes republiques Sovietiques, seule la
Georgie voisine aussi bien que la Lithuanie et l’Estonie occupe des
positions plus hautes dans l’Index 2012 de la Liberte Economique.

Cependant, le score complet de l’Armenie a baisse de 0,9 point par
rapport a l’annee dernière a cause de ce que les auteurs de l’enquete
voient comme des tendances negatives dans la corruption, les depenses
de gouvernement et la liberte monetaire.

LE PARTI REPUBLICAIN NE CENSURERA PAS LE GOUVERNEUR VIOLENT
Stephane

armenews.com
vendredi 27 janvier 2012

Le parti Republicain du President Serge Sarkissian (HHK) a indique
qu’il ne reprimandera pas ou ne critiquera meme pas un gouverneur
regional pour avoir agresse une femme.

Eduard Sharmazanov, le porte-parole en chef du HHK a indique la
conclusion de la police affirmant que les actions de Surik Khachatrian
n’ont pas viole le Code penal armenien.

Le Service Special d’Investigation (SIS) a dit la semaine dernière
que Khachatrian, qui dirige la province du Syunik, avait frappe la
femme d’affaires Silva Hambardzumian dans un hôtel d’Erevan le 14
novembre juste quelques jours après qu’elle l’ait accuse d’etre lie a
des fraudes fiscales. Mais le SIS a dit que le gouverneur ne sera pas
poursuivi pour avoir battu Mme Hambardzumian parce que cette dernière
n’a pas ete blessee.

L’opposition a critique la position du SIS, la peignante comme la
nouvelle preuve de l’impunite d’individus proches du pouvoir. Le parti
Zharangutyun (Heritage) a exige mercredi dernier que les autorites
mettent a la porte Khachatrian ou fassent au moins un “evaluation
politique ” appropriee de ses actions.

” S’il n’y a eu aucun crime, quelle evaluation politique devons-nous
faire ? ” a declare M.Sharmazanov aux journalistes, reagissant a la
demande du parti Zharangutyun.

” En general, nous avons une attitude negative a tous les phenomènes
incorrects. Et sur cette question je n’ai rien a ajouter ” a -t-il
conclu.

Khachatrian, mieux connu par les armeniens avec son surnom de “Liska”,
a longtemps ete d’une triste notoriete pour sa conduite violente dans
le Syunik. Il a ete accuse d’attaquer des rivaux dans le domaine des
affaires aussi bien que des opposants au gouvernement, dont ant un
redacteur de presse du Syunik dont la voiture a ete incendiee en 2005.

GENOCIDE ARMENIEN : LA PREMIÈRE DAME DE TURQUIE BOUDE LA FRANCE
Stephane

armenews.com
vendredi 27 janvier 2012

La Première dame de Turquie, Hayrunnisa Gul, a refuse d’inviter
l’epouse de l’ambassadeur de France a une reception qu’elle
organise jeudi, pour protester contre l’adoption en France d’une loi
penalisant la negation du genocide armenien, a-t-on appris auprès de
son entourage.

La presidence turque a intentionnellement omis Sabine Bili de la liste
des participantes a un dejeuner au palais presidentiel a laquelle ont
ete conviees l’ensemble des femmes ambassadeurs en poste a Ankara ainsi
que les ambassadrices (epouses des ambassadeurs), a-t-on souligne de
meme source.

Laurent Bili, l’ambassadeur de France a Ankara, a confirme mercredi
soir a la presse que son epouse n’avait effectivement pas recu de
carton pour ce dejeuner mais a minimise l’incident en affirmant,
en turc : “Oui, nous n’avons pas recu d’invitation, mais ma femme ne
vit pas en Turquie”.

La Turquie, partenaire strategique pour la France, a promis des mesures
de retorsion musclees après le vote de cette loi, definitivement
adoptee après le vote du Senat lundi soir.

Le Premier ministre turc, Recep Tayyip Erdogan, a evoque mardi un
prochain “plan d’action en fonction des developpements sur ce dossier”.

Armenian National Congress: Republican Party of Armenia will try to
remain at power in every possible way

arminfo
Friday, January 27, 18:02

The Republican Party of Armenia (RPA) will try to remain at power in
every possible way, Hovhannes Igityan, member of Board of the Armenian
National Movement Party, said at today’s press conference in Yerevan.

“The authorities do not want to yield their positions and will do
their best to keep them. The RPA representatives’ latest statements
that there will allegedly be no oligarchs in the new parliament
resemble a fairy tale”, he said. He added that the 100% proportional
electoral system proposed by the Heritage and ARF Dashnaktsutyun
Parties will help avoid electoral fraud, but will not rule it out
completely.

For his part, Vardan Bostanjyan, MP from the Prosperous Armenia Party
(PAP), pointed out that the PAP’s ideology included the 100%
proportional system, however, the party did not considered it a
priority issue for the country. “During the discussion of the
Electoral Code we expected a specific reaction from the opposition,
however, the parties kept silence at that time, and for us it was not
more important than other problems. But if this issue has been raised
now, I think it is necessary to hold debates and discuss its
prospects”, Bostanjyan said.

On Dec 27 Heritage and ARFD came out with a joint statement. They
suggested removing the majority system and switch to the 100%
proportional electoral system. On Jan 26 the representatives of the
coalition Prosperous Armenia Party and the oppositional Heritage and
ARFD Parties applied to Speaker of Armenian Parliament Samvel Nikoyan
to hold parliamentary hearings on the relevant issue. To recall, the
parliamentary election in Armenia will be held on 6 May 2012.
